Crushed granite installation services involve preparing and laying down a layer of compacted crushed granite material to create durable, attractive surfaces for various outdoor areas. The process typically includes site preparation, which may involve clearing debris and leveling the ground, followed by spreading the granite material evenly. Contractors use specialized equipment to ensure the surface is properly compacted, resulting in a stable and long-lasting surface suitable for pathways, driveways, patios, and garden features. This service enhances the functionality and aesthetic appeal of outdoor spaces while providing a natural appearance that complements many landscape styles.
One of the primary benefits of crushed granite installation is its ability to address common outdoor surface problems such as erosion, loose gravel, and uneven terrain. Crushed granite provides a stable base that minimizes shifting and displacement over time, reducing maintenance needs. It also offers effective drainage, preventing water pooling and reducing the risk of muddy or slick surfaces after heavy rains. Additionally, the compacted nature of the material helps prevent weed growth through the surface, contributing to a cleaner, more maintained appearance in outdoor areas.

Material Costs - Crushed granite typically costs between $3 and $5 per square foot, depending on quality and color options. For a standard 100-square-foot area, expenses may range from $300 to $500 for materials alone.
Installation Expenses - Labor costs for installing crushed granite generally fall between $2 and $4 per square foot. This can result in a total installation fee of approximately $200 to $400 for a 100-square-foot project.
Additional Charges - Extra costs might include base preparation, edging, or compacting, which can add $1 to $2 per square foot. These charges vary based on site conditions and specific project requirements.
Cost Variability - Overall expenses for crushed granite installation can range from $4 to $11 per square foot, with total project costs influenced by size, site complexity, and local service provider rates. Contact local pros for tailored estimates.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is crushed granite used for in landscaping? Crushed granite is commonly used for pathways, driveways, and decorative ground cover due to its durability and natural appearance.
How is crushed granite installed? Installation typically involves preparing the base, spreading the crushed granite evenly, and compacting it to create a stable surface. Local pros can handle the preparation and installation process.
What are the benefits of choosing crushed granite? Crushed granite offers a natural look, good drainage, and long-lasting durability for various outdoor applications.
Can crushed granite be used for driveways? Yes, crushed granite is a popular choice for driveways because of its strength and aesthetic appeal when properly installed.
How do I maintain a crushed granite surface? Maintenance generally includes occasional raking to level the surface and replenishing the material as needed, with local professionals providing upkeep services.
